Not literally. The number 4 means 4. It's pronounced si. The word for death is pronounced si or tsi, depending on which version on pinyin you want to go with.
The two words sound very similar, but not exactly the same. So in Chinese culture, the number 4 is associate with death. It's typical for hotels in China to not have a 4th floor. Just like American hotels don't have a 13th floor.
